Cordiaceae
Cordiaceae R. Brown. Common name: Geiger-tree Family.
A family of 2 genera and about 350 species, trees and shrubs, pantropical. Recognized as subfamily Cordioideae in the Boraginaceae by some authors (Al-Shehbaz 1991).
